The Best Time to Prune Ornamental Trees
Optimal Timing:
- Late winter to early spring, while dormant
- After blooming, depending on species (e.g., spring bloomers are best pruned after flowers fade)

Frequently Asked Questions
What’s the difference between ornamental pruning and regular trimming?
Ornamental pruning is more selective and refined. It focuses on shaping, structure, and aesthetic preservation—not just clearing space or removing growth.
Can pruning affect blooming?
Yes. That’s why timing is critical. We prune based on your tree’s bloom cycle to ensure you get the best flowering results without disrupting growth.
Do you prune small specimen trees or shrubs too?
We do. From ornamental cherries to sculpted evergreens, we offer expert care for all types of landscape trees and showcase plantings.
How often should ornamental trees be pruned?
Most benefit from annual or biennial pruning, but it depends on the species and your goals. We can recommend the right schedule after your first visit.
Can you help restore a tree that’s been poorly pruned in the past?
Yes. We can often reshape and rehabilitate ornamental trees over time, improving structure and encouraging healthy regrowth.
